Get the Look:
- “To prep the hair I dampened with TRESemmé A-list all in one style primer and a pump of the TRESemmé A-list smoothing cream, combed a hard side part and blow dried with a round bush smooth, which gave the hair loads of shine.
- Using a medium sized tong, I waved and sprayed each section with TRESemmé A-list workable hairspray, and pinned to set.”

- “Using a wide tooth comb and Mason Pearson brush, I unpinned and brushed out to create this beautiful loose wave, setting in a little volume at the root with the TRESemmé A-list texturizing spray, a pump of the TRESemmé A-list bonding oil for shine and smoothness and a touch of the A- list signature hair fragrance (because have you smelt it yet? – so good).”
